Transaction 388a939b6304fae61a082cf492f7a0da36890705ce11bce78e3dee5fa2876278

1 Input
2 Outputs
  • 388a939b6304fae61a082cf492f7a0da36890705ce11bce78e3dee5fa2876278:0
  • value  2846300
    address  19HUhVUBCNKaunwwQwkUyn6HLqKanVjRas
  • 388a939b6304fae61a082cf492f7a0da36890705ce11bce78e3dee5fa2876278:1
  • value  3314056
    address  3C7wp1tc8mEP4R7LGBF1bcv55KPYrjCRuD